“BMW Skytop Shooting Brake concept revealed before the debut.”

After revealing the Skytop concept in 2024, BMW is now preparing to unveil the shooting brake version of the elegant two-door model, and what appear to be official images have already surfaced online ahead of its world premiere, which will take place next weekend.

After the German brand unveiled the design of the new concept earlier this week through a series of “teasers,” it was now “Cardesignworld”’s turn to reveal through social media images of what it claims to be the concept that BMW will present at the “Concours d’Eleganza Villa d’Este,” which will take place on the shores of Lake Como in Italy, and which is expected to be named “Speedtop.”

The images now revealed show that the new concept is closer to a traditional shooting brake than to the Skytop version presented last year, on which the German brand is working to produce a limited edition of the model.

If the concept of this shooting brake follows the footsteps of the original roadster, it will likely continue to use the same engine as the Series 8, namely a 4.4-liter twin-turbo V8 from the M8 Competition, with 625 hp and 750 Nm, paired with an eight-speed Steptronic Sport transmission.
